极小化总完工时间批调度问题的两种蚁群算法

被引:60
作者
许瑞
陈华平
邵浩
王栓狮
机构
[1] 中国科学技术大学管理学院
关键词
批调度; 工件尺寸; 总完工时间; 蚁群算法; 启发式算法;
D O I
10.13196/j.cims.2010.06.137.xur.016
中图分类号
TP301.6 [算法理论];
学科分类号
080201 [机械制造及其自动化];
摘要
针对考虑工件尺寸不同,求解目标为极小化总完工时间的批调度问题,考虑不同的编码方式,提出了基于工件序列的蚁群算法和基于批序列的蚁群算法。基于工件序列的蚁群算法算法采用传统的工件序列编码,需要启发式规则进行分批;基于批序列的蚁群算法算法利用蚁群算法构建性编码的特点,不需要启发式规则,而采取直接分批的方式编码,充分发挥蚁群算法自身的搜索能力。针对总完工时间的优化目标,基于批序列的蚁群算法算法引入批权重构建启发式信息;针对批调度特有性质,基于批序列的蚁群算法算法加入新的信息素更新变量,设置不同的信息素初始值,并采用局部优化技术等改进措施,以克服传统蚁群算法收敛速度慢,易陷入局部最优的缺点。通过对比实验验证了所提算法的有效性。
引用
收藏
页码:1255 / 1264
页数:10
相关论文
共 10 条
[1]
Minimizing makespan on a batch-processing machine with non-identical job sizes using genetic algorithms [J].
Damodaran, Purushothaman ;
Manjeshwar, Praveen Kumar ;
Srihari, Krishnaswami .
INTERNATIONAL JOURNAL OF PRODUCTION ECONOMICS, 2006, 103 (02) :882-891
[2]
A literature review, classification and simple meta-analysis on scheduling of batch processors in semiconductor [J].
Mathirajan, M. ;
Sivakumar, A. I. .
INTERNATIONAL JOURNAL OF ADVANCED MANUFACTURING TECHNOLOGY, 2006, 29 (9-10) :990-1001
[3]
一种差异工件单机批调度问题的蚁群优化算法 [J].
王栓狮 ;
陈华平 ;
程八一 ;
李燕 .
管理科学学报, 2009, 12 (06) :72-82
[4]
优化差异工件单机批调度问题的改进蚁群算法 [J].
程八一 ;
陈华平 ;
王栓狮 .
系统仿真学报, 2009, (09) :2687-2690+2695
[5]
一种求解变速机调度问题的混合蚁群优化算法 [J].
周泓 ;
李政道 ;
吴学静 .
计算机集成制造系统, 2008, (09) :1733-1741+1758
[6]
并行分批排序问题综述 [J].
张玉忠 ;
曹志刚 .
数学进展, 2008, (04) :392-408
[7]
模糊制造系统中的不同尺寸工件单机批调度优化 [J].
程八一 ;
陈华平 ;
王栓狮 .
计算机集成制造系统, 2008, (07) :1322-1328
[8]
基于微粒群算法的单机不同尺寸工件批调度问题求解 [J].
程八一 ;
陈华平 ;
王栓狮 .
中国管理科学, 2008, (03) :84-88
[9]
沿途补货的多车场开放式车辆路径问题及蚁群算法 [J].
李延晖 ;
刘向 .
计算机集成制造系统, 2008, (03) :557-562
[10]
极小化总完工时间的单机连续型批调度问题 [J].
赵玉芳 ;
唐立新 .
电子学报, 2008, (02) :367-370